Add 6/35 and 27/56
6/35 + 27/56 is 183/280.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 35 and 56 is 280
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 280 - For the 1st fraction, since 35 × 8 = 280,
6/35 = 6 × 8/35 × 8 = 48/280 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 56 × 5 = 280,
27/56 = 27 × 5/56 × 5 = 135/280 - Add the two like fractions:
48/280 + 135/280 = 48 + 135/280 = 183/280 - So, 6/35 + 27/56 = 183/280
